Material Introduction
Bonbon Core, a specific type of pickleball foam core, is an innovative granular material. It is formed through a precise high – pressure and high – temperature molding process, with a molding time of 180 seconds. During the initial stage of formation, the temperature is raised to 572°F/300°C to ensure a uniform internal structure of the pickleball foam core. Then, it is further increased to 622°F/350°C to enhance surface hardness, achieving the core’s characteristic of being hard on the outside and soft on the inside.
Bonbon Core Gen 1 Existing Specifications
Bonbon Core currently offers four specifications to meet diverse product performance needs:
01
B15-B915
- Material No.:B15-B915
- Thickness:15.4±0.3MM
- Weight(500 X600 MM):715±25G
- Surface Hardness:90 HA
- Core Material Hardness:81 HA
- Bounce rate:29.97%
- Compressive Strength:78.4 KGF / 172 LBF
02
B15-B918
- Material No.:B15-B918
- Thickness:15.4±0.3MM
- Weight(500 X600 MM):540±25G
- Surface Hardness:83 HA
- Core Material Hardness:72 HA
- Bounce rate:28.12%
- Compressive Strength:65.37 KGF / 144 LBF
03
B15-B9113
- Material No.:B15-B9113
- Thickness:15.4±0.3MM
- Weight(500 X600 MM):370±20G
- Surface Hardness:77 HA
- Core Material Hardness:73 HA
- Bounce rate:27.62%
- Compressive Strength:41.05 KGF / 90.5 LBF
04
B15-B9115
- Material No.:B15-B9115
- Thickness:15.4±0.3MM
- Weight(500 X600 MM):370±20G
- Surface Hardness:75 HA
- Core Material Hardness:70 HA
- Bounce rate:26.21%
- Compressive Strength:35.16 KGF / 77.5 LBF
